From an instructor perspective…
It’s not always possible to give good feedback to TAs, even if one wants to, owing to:
▪ Time constraints
▪ Communication issues
▪ The sometimes subjective nature of the work we do
▪ Personality stuff – can neither give nor receive neither praise nor criticism
▪ Asynchronicity of the structure in which we work

Enrico Fermi, Italian physicist
A father of the atomic bomb along with Robert Oppenheimer
Famously estimated the number of piano tuners in Chicago using a series of guestimations
Point is that the results of any honest measurement effort will yield a better estimate than saying “I have no idea.”

Once you have permission, determine if: Prof will allow bonus marks for students to
participate in feedback What are the issues with incentive? Make sure you have a mechanism to track unique
student evals – duplicates are bad data
Self-selection bias (non-random sample):▪ Students who participate will likely fall into two groups:
▪ High achievers (need good grades for their own feedback loop )
▪ Low achievers (desperate to pass in any way possible)
▪ The great mass in the middle is missing

Let’s start at the obvious extremes in terms of sample size If your sample was ONE and that person disagreed, you’d
have a dismal satisfaction rate of 0% OR a dissatisfaction rate of 100%. Time to find the O-Train trestle?
Obviously not…
Facts: Required sample size is a function of three simple things: Confidence level Confidence interval Population size
Am I doin' good? © Robert Riordan ~ 2009 - 2011 30
![Page 31: Robert Riordan + Sprott School of Business for CU …...Robert Riordan + Sprott School of Business for CU EDC Towards the development of a self-assessment metric for TA performance:](https://reader033.vdocuments.mx/reader033/viewer/2022052518/5f0855507e708231d4217da4/html5/thumbnails/31.jpg)
Confidence level
Do you want to be 95% sure? Or 99% sure?
Sure of what?
Confidence interval
Sure that your observation is +/- a CI of the true population figure (the real, underlying answer to the question that would be exposed if you interviewed everyone in the population of interest)
Population size
From how many are we sampling?
Am I doin' good? © Robert Riordan ~ 2009 - 2011 31
![Page 32: Robert Riordan + Sprott School of Business for CU …...Robert Riordan + Sprott School of Business for CU EDC Towards the development of a self-assessment metric for TA performance:](https://reader033.vdocuments.mx/reader033/viewer/2022052518/5f0855507e708231d4217da4/html5/thumbnails/32.jpg)
Example with lexicon: If 68% agreed with your statement and you want a:
▪ Confidence level of 95% and▪ a confidence interval of 5▪ from a population of 200▪ You would need 132 observations (persons asked) to be able to
state that:I am 95% sure that between 63% and 73% of students in this class agree
that they are getting good service…
Stated another way:▪ If you did 100 surveys of 132 students from this population of 200,
95% of the time the observed percentage agreeing would be between 63 and 73. Five times it would be outside this window, even if the true population percentage is 68%.

Let’s go to a website and fiddle around… http://www.surveysystem.com/sscalc.htm
Level Interval Population Sample Size?
95 5 60 52
95 5 300 169
95 1 60 60
99 5 300 207
95 5 30,000,000 384
99 1 30,000,000 16,632

Two basic genres of question: Quantitative (hard metric)
▪ What was your age at your last birthday?
Qualitative (open-ended)▪ How do you feel about getting older?
There are pros and cons to each… Qualitative is more time consuming to analyse
and is difficult to summarise
Quantitative is easier to work with but not nearly as rich… nothing is free.

Instrumentation
Either alone or in a group, you can develop measures to give proxy indicators of your efficiency and effectiveness
Speed:
▪ Minutes per task (per test, per paper, per experiment)
Accuracy:
▪ Number of returns, complaints, appeals, etc
If you use speed, you really must also use accuracy
Speed is a relative term… faster is not always better!

Instrumentation (cont) If you are comparing across sections or years or
instructors, you really must control for (take into account) certain potential and implied differences…
These include:▪ Instructors▪ Curriculum▪ Time of day (huge effect on class demographics and
satisfaction!)▪ Term (summer is way different!)▪ TAs▪ Environment (room, lab, etc.)▪ Others?
Am I doin' good? © Robert Riordan ~ 2009 - 2011 40
![Page 41: Robert Riordan + Sprott School of Business for CU …...Robert Riordan + Sprott School of Business for CU EDC Towards the development of a self-assessment metric for TA performance:](https://reader033.vdocuments.mx/reader033/viewer/2022052518/5f0855507e708231d4217da4/html5/thumbnails/41.jpg)
What kind of measures can you create? Attendance rates for lectures, labs, tutorials,
office hours▪ Need total numbers for denominator
▪ Can average them over a term to remove peaks caused by approach of tests/exams/assignments
▪ Can remove the peak days and look at ambient levels
▪ You are looking for patterns and trends here
▪ This type of data is difficult to interpret in isolation and must be considered in terms of the contaminants mentioned on the previous slide

Secondary or administrative data With the permission of your department, you
can use aggregate data such as: DFW (Drop, Fail, Withdraw) rates
Grade distributions over time (this is very sensitive data…) in as fine a detail as you can get them, viz:▪ By term, instructor, enrolment, etc.
▪ By numeric (if available) and/or letter grade
▪ By time of day
▪ Any other detail available
